WEDDING
REGULATIONS FOR ST. MAXIMILIAN KOLBE PARISH
SCARBOROUGH
(revised
July, 2004)
1.
In accord with Diocesan
regulations, all weddings must be scheduled at least six months in advance.
2.
Weddings may be
celebrated on Friday evenings no later that 7:00 p.m. and on Saturdays at 10:00
a.m. & 1:00 p.m. only. It is expected that the wedding will begin
promptly at the time scheduled.
3. Catholic
spouses must obtain:
a. a recently
issued certificate of Baptism
b. a certificate of First Communion
c. a certificate of Confirmation
4. The
wedding rehearsal is usually held the night before at a time agreed upon by the
priest and couple. It is the responsibility of the couple to inform all those
in the wedding party to be on time for the rehearsal. Before the
rehearsal, the couple should have a definite plan for the order of the wedding
procession (e.g. the first usher will
be..., the second usher will be...; the first bridesmaid will be..., the second
bridesmaid will be..., etc.).
5 Music
must be appropriate to the Sacred Liturgy. You are encouraged to contact the
parish Music Director. However, the couple is free to choose other musicians
and soloists.
6. If
altar servers are desired, it is the responsibility of the couple to provide
them.
7. No
flowers or ornaments of any kind may be placed on the altar itself, but in the
sanctuary area on the floor. No rose petals, rice, bird seed, etc. can
be thrown either in the Church or on the grounds.
8. Each
couple must participate in some form of Pastoral marriage preparation (Engaged
Encounter, Pre-Cana classes, Evenings for the Engaged, etc.) before the
wedding.
9. A
couple may have any priest they wish to perform the wedding ceremony. It is the
responsibility of the couple to contact the priest they wish to celebrate their
wedding ceremony. The offering or gift to the visiting priest is a personal
matter of the couple and is not related to the charge for the use of the
Church explained in Regulation #10.
10 The
fee for the use of the Church/Chapel is $200.00 for registered parishioners or
members of their immediate families (son, daughter). For anyone not registered
nor contributing member of St. Maximilian Kolbe Parish at the time
of scheduling a wedding, the fee will $350.00. This is
not an offering, a donation or a gift. Checks are to be made payable to: St. Maximilian
Kolbe Parish. Payment MUST accompany the return of this signed form to
assure the reserved date. The honorarium for a visiting clergyman invited
by the couple to perform the ceremony or participate in it, is the
responsibility of the couple.
11. Within
two weeks of the wedding, two items are to be brought to the Parish Office:
a. the license
b. the selection sheet for prayers and readings
12. If the receiving line after the wedding
ceremony is held in the Narthex of the Church, the Bride and Groom are to stand
near the doors leading into the hall, not just inside the Narthex
near the doors that lead into the Church.
